What Is Deer Isle Like?

Tucked away off Maine’s eastern coast, Deer Isle sits on a rocky island in Hancock County, connected to the mainland by the scenic suspension span of the Deer Isle Bridge. The landscape here is classic coastal Maine—granite cliffs, salt-sprayed pines, historic wood-frame homes, and working lobster boats in the harbor. With a small, close-knit population, Deer Isle offers both quiet residential living and a vibrant artisan culture.

Homes here often reflect the island’s history—shingle-style cottages and wooden structures close to the shoreline. These give the area its charm but also present vulnerabilities when it comes to weather, water, storm damage, or fire.

What Makes Deer Isle Unique?

Deer Isle stands out for its blend of natural beauty, history, and craftsmanship. A key landmark is the Haystack Mountain School of Crafts, an internationally recognized arts school that attracts creators from around the world. The town’s granite-quarrying past helped build major monuments across the U.S., and its fishing, boatbuilding, and craft traditions continue today.

The community blends working-coast resilience with artistic creativity, and that mix defines its character. However, the same coastal charm brings challenges: salt air, fog, high winds, and cold winters can wear on buildings and materials. What Is There to Do in Deer Isle?

There’s plenty to explore in this distinctive town. Visitors and locals enjoy the scenic hiking trails and outdoor spaces listed on the Town of Deer Isle Recreation page. You can walk through the historic village center, watch lobstermen at work in the harbor, or browse local galleries and shops.

Nearby, Bridge End Park beneath the Deer Isle Bridge offers incredible views of Eggemoggin Reach. To the south, the village of Stonington, ME brings lively waterfront energy with artisan studios, restaurants, and working docks.
